Hyatt Hotels is a multinational hospitality company, based out of Chicago that runs over 900 resorts, luxury and business hotels, and vacation properties across the globe. The first couple of projects of this chain of hotels was started in the year 1957 in and around San Francisco, Los Angeles, and Seattle and by 1969 it was ready to open up to a worldwide audience.

1. Less – but better | Hyatt Hotel
This seems to have been the motto for the interiors of all Hyatt Hotels world over since most of the spaces conceived in their facilities seem to carry elegance and simplicity as their identity markers.
With many spaces in such luxury hospitality facilities bearing the responsibility of catering to a wide range of functions and user groups, all at the same time, the Hyatt Hotels adopted the ‘experiential lens’ wherein care is taken to ensure the best and most comfortable of experiences at every stage of usage of the spaces.
With this in mind, the interiors are kept simple and easy to comprehend and use. The interiors are free from heavy clusters of furniture and intricate accessories and the lighting is designed in a manner that doesn’t overwhelm the user.

3. The use of natural materials | Hyatt Hotel
This is undoubtedly one of the most striking features of the interiors of Hyatt Hotels. Hyatt Hotels have always managed to bring in elements from the immediate and/or the local climate and culture to make the atmosphere of the hotel as authentic as possible.
This is seen in the wide usage of wood, stone, and other natural materials that are local to the site of the facility and seems to have a dominating effect on the overall look and feel of the interior spaces in the hotel.
Along with choosing the materials and finishes in response to local contexts, inspiration for the arrangement and modification of many interior spaces too is drawn from local geographical features and elements alike.
4. Featuring unique pieces of art
As seen in the Hyatt Regency Andares a comfortable usage of elegant art pieces is used to elevate the subtlety and warmness of the interiors. The artworks featured in this particular project are those of César López- Negrete which effortlessly embrace the common spaces and create a language of their own in conveying the idea of calm even in common spaces which can otherwise seem chaotic.
